What I Look for in a Worm Box
When I choose a worm box, I pay attention to a few important things. The box should be sturdy, easy to carry, and well-ventilated so the worms stay alive longer. I also prefer a box that opens smoothly and closes securely, because I do not want my bait spilling out while I am moving around.
Size and Capacity
I always think about how many worms I usually carry. If I am going on a short trip, a small box is enough for me. For longer fishing sessions, I prefer a larger box that can hold more bait without crushing it. I like choosing a size that fits easily in my tackle bag or pocket.
Material Quality
The material matters a lot to me. I usually look for worm boxes made from durable plastic, metal, or insulated materials. A strong box lasts longer and protects the worms better. If I fish in hot weather, I also like a box that helps keep the inside cool.
Ventilation and Moisture Control
I have learned that worms need proper airflow and the right amount of moisture. A good worm box should have ventilation holes or a design that allows air circulation. At the same time, it should not dry out the worms too quickly. I prefer a box that balances freshness and moisture retention.
Ease of Cleaning
After fishing, I want a box that is easy to clean. Worm boxes can get dirty fast, so I look for one with a simple design and smooth surfaces. If I can rinse it out quickly and let it dry without much effort, that is a big plus for me.
Portability and Convenience
I like a worm box that is easy to carry while fishing. Some boxes come with clips, straps, or compact shapes that make them more convenient. If I am moving between spots, portability becomes very important. I want something lightweight but still strong enough to protect my bait.
Insulation for Temperature Control
In my experience, temperature can affect how long worms stay lively. That is why I sometimes choose an insulated worm box, especially during warm days. It helps keep the bait from getting too hot and improves my chances of keeping it usable throughout the trip.
Price and Value
I do not always buy the most expensive worm box. Instead, I look for the best value. A good worm box should offer durability, proper ventilation, and convenience at a fair price. I prefer spending a little more if it means the box will last longer and perform better.
